1

我尝试使用同步工具(双重拍摄)将 MSMQ 存储文件夹 “C:\Windows\System32\msmq\storage”
从一台服务器同步到另一台服务器一旦文件移动到第二台服务器,消息队列服务的问题无法启动我发现如果我排除 *.MQ 文件,同步工作正常,但在这种情况下,我将丢失事务性消息有人有解决方案来保留事务性消息吗?

谢谢

4

1 回答 1

1

MSMQ 使用存储目录中的多个文件来存储事务性消息。在 MSMQ 处理事务消息时复制存储目录的任何尝试都可能导致文件彼此不同步。唯一有保证的方法是首先停止 MSMQ 服务。例如,这就是 MQBKUP.EXE 的工作方式。

干杯
约翰

于 2012-02-26T16:44:10.903 回答